Mining. Extraction of aluminium metal takes place in three main stages¿mining of bauxite ore, refining the ore to recover alumina and smelting alumina to produce aluminium. Bauxite is mined by surface methods (open-cut mining) in which the topsoil and overburden are removed by bulldozers and scrapers.

Mining and Refining – Process Aluminium is the most abundant metal in the earth’s crust. The aluminium-containing bauxite ores gibbsite, böhmite and diaspore are the basic raw material for primary aluminium production. Proven, economically viable reserves of bauxite are sufficient to supply at least another 100 years at current demand.

The Basics of Aluminum Mining and Processing Bauxite ore, found in flat, layered deposits beneath the surface of the earth, is loosened with explosives once bulldozers have cleared the surface above. Using the Bayer Process , which involves the use of heat, pressure and sodium hydroxide, the aluminum oxide is separated from impurities, as well as iron ore.

Molten aluminium is extracted from the alumina through an electrolytic process called smelting, which breaks the strong stone bond of the aluminium and oxygen atoms using a powerful electric current. Once the liquid metal is collected it is transferred in the casthouse, where it is purified, alloyed to specification and then cast into ingots.

Typical Bauxite Mining Process. Vegetation is cleared and top soil is removed and set aside for rehabilitation. Scrapers and excavators are used to remove the remaining overburden and expose the cap rock. As of 2010, approximately 70% to 80% of the worlds dry bauxite production is processed first into alumina and then into aluminium by electrolysis. Bauxite rocks are typically classified according to their intended commercial application: metallurgical, abrasive, cement, chemical, and refractory.

Wastes can be generated at several points in the production process, including during the mining of the bauxite ore, and during the refinery production process. The refinery processes used to produce aluminum generates about 2 – 2.5 tons of solid waste for every 1 ton of aluminum produced.

Aluminium is the most abundant metal in the Earth’s crust, occurring as bauxite which contains aluminium oxide. The first step in producing aluminium is mining this ore. Bauxite occurs mainly in tropical and sub-tropical areas, like Africa, the Caribbean, South America and Australia.

Calcination: Calcination is a heating process to remove the chemically combined water from alumina hydrate. The hydrate is filtered and washed to rinse away impurities and remove moisture. The calcining kiln is brick-lined inside and gas-fired to a temperature of 1,100°C.
